Ingredients

for
4
Ingredients
3 cups macaroni
cup olive oil
¾ cup raw King prawn (peeled with tails intact)
cup Chorizo (sliced into 1 cm thick discs)
½ red pepper (de-seeded and finely diced)
1 pinch Saffron

Preparation steps

1.
Bring a large saucepan of salted water to the boil and cook the macaroni for 8-10 minutes until 'al dente. '
2.
Meanwhile, heat the olive oil in a frying pan set over a moderate heat. Saute the king prawns with some seasoning for 3-4 minutes, then add the chorizo and cook for a further minute to warm through.
3.
Cover and keep warm to one side.
4.
Drain the pasta when ready and spoon into serving bowls. Top with a mixture of the king prawns and chorizo, then sprinkle some diced red pepper on top. Garnish with some saffron strands before serving.
